W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H

You will join one of our offices around the world to work in teams and directly with our clients.
 
In this role you will help our clients in the private, public, and social sectors solve some their most pressing problems. You will also work with a range of experts in the firm, from data scientists to researchers to software and app designers.

WHAT YOU'LL DO

You'll work in teams of typically 3 - 5 consultants to identify, and oftentimes implement, potential solutions for a specific client problem or challenge. Together, you will help clients make lasting improvements to their performance and realize their most important goals.

Over the course of each project, you will gather and analyze information, formulate, and test hypotheses, and develop and communicate recommendations. You'll also present results to client management and implement recommendations in collaboration with client team members. In some cases, you will be asked to travel to your client site.

When you join McKinsey, you are joining a firm whose culture is distinctive and inclusive. We will accelerate your development as a leader to create positive, enduring change in the world. As a business analyst, you will receive training and coaching on how to better:

  • Structure ambiguous problems and take action to solve them
  • Synthesize clear takeaways from complex information into clear takeaways and recommendations using both qualitative and quantitative methods
  • Work effectively with diverse teams to come up with the best solution and move people and organizations to act
  • Establish trust-based relationships with clients to better serve their organizations 
  • Communicate effectively with all audiences, including senior leaders, in a structured manner
  • Develop your leadership style, leveraging your own passions, strengths, and personal values

Consultant - Purchasing and Procurement

面議
未知地點
17/7/2024

W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H

You’ll be working with McKinsey’s Operations practice in Greater China. Our Operations practice assists our clients in solving complex operational challenges. Blending strategic thinking with hands-on practicality, our teams of consultants and experts work to develop and implement operational strategies that solve our clients' most critical problems.

McKinsey’s Purchasing & Supply Management Service Line is committed to helping clients transform their purchasing and supply management organizations as well as in operational problem-solving across the business enterprise. This often involves fundamentally changing the corporate organization and culture to embrace lasting change.

WHAT YOU'LL DO

You’ll work with colleagues and clients from a wide range of business areas across the world to develop purchasing strategies.

You will make an important contribution to the analysis, design, and implementation of business performance approaches, developing tailor-made solutions and working closely with clients to ensure positive impact and sustainable results.

This includes gathering and analyzing information, formulating and testing hypotheses, and developing recommendations for presentation to client management. From there, you will implement those recommendations with client team members.

In addition, you will work in cooperation with our worldwide network of consultants to shape McKinsey's thinking in this area, continuously developing your own knowledge, as well as that of the firm.

You’ll also gain new skills and build on the strengths you bring to the firm. Consultants receive exceptional training as well as frequent coaching and mentoring from colleagues on their teams.

Consultant - Global Energy & Materials

面議
未知地點
17/7/2024

WHO YOU'LL WORK WITH

You will join one of our offices in Greater China as part of our Operations practice, focused on work in the Global Energy and Materials (GEM) industries.  This includes Oil & Gas, Metals & Mining, Electric Power/Natural Gas and Chemicals & Agriculture.

McKinsey’s Operations Practice is one of the fastest-growing practices in McKinsey globally and in Asia.  We are committed to helping our clients achieve world-class operations. Blending strategic thinking with hands-on implementation, we develop and define operational strategies to help our clients around the world solve their most critical problems. We tackle the key operational challenges faced by our clients, particularly in the areas of supply chain management, product development, purchasing & supply management, service operations, manufacturing, and capital productivity.

WHAT YOU'LL DO

You will work with colleagues and client staff from a wide range of business areas across the world to build sustainable value through delivering distinctive operations expertise, and support clients to implement these ideas, including capability building.

In addition, you will work in cooperation with our worldwide network of consultants to shape McKinsey's thinking in this area, continuously developing your own knowledge, as well as that of the firm. You'll predominantly focus on engagements in Oil & Gas, Metals & Mining, Natural Gas and Chemicals & Agriculture and may work more in one of those industries depending on your experience and/or desire to specialize.

In a typical project, you will own a work stream to deliver the end recommendation with help from the McKinsey leadership. Working closely with clients on-site, you'll perform analysis of the particular problems as defined for your work stream – identifying and prioritizing issues for further analysis, and synthesizing the insights from the analyses.  You'll also develop recommendations based on the synthesis, and create plans to implement the recommendation.

We offer personalized training programs to prepare you for the job and attractive conditions and career prospects, depending on your experience.  Entry as specialist or expert will be based upon the level individual candidate experience and will be determined through the interview discussions.
